Police Murder 1-Year-Old Kohen Wiley – Senatobia, MS

On Sunday June 14 around 2 p.m. in Senatobia, Mississippi, police responding to a shoplifting call at Walmart. Police shooting Sunday killed a 1-year-old Black child and wounded an adult.

Local media reported on Tuesday June 16 crowds gathered outside Senatobia City Hall as officials met. Hundreds of people gathered at the Walmart on Tuesday, and police deployed tear gas in the parking lot of the store.

At least 4 Black people have been killed by police in Mississippi 2026.

Walmart Arson – Homewood, AL

September 2, 2025

A Birmingham man arrested in connection with a fire that caused over $130,000 in damages at a Homewood Walmart was granted bond by a judge and later bonded out of jail.

40-year-old [name] is charged with first-degree arson and first-degree criminal mischief. He faced a judge on Wednesday, before bonding out of the Jefferson County Jail just before 2:00 a.m. Thursday morning.

The incident happened on August 22 when Homewood police and fire departments responded to a fire call at the store on Lakeshore Parkway.

Police say [name] was seen at a protest over the death of 18-year-old Jabari Peoples, who was shot by a Homewood police officer. Multiple people were arrested at that protest.

[Name] reportedly left the protest and went to the Walmart on Lakeshore Parkway, where he filled up a shopping cart with rags, blankets, charcoal bags, small engine fuel, and paint thinner. He then left the cart in a clothing aisle before returning to the protest.

When the protest moved to downtown Homewood, police say [name] left again, returned to the Walmart and set the cart on fire.
